BoxTurtle - TurtleNeck Magnetic Mount

A redesign of the stock TurtleNeck mount, but utilizing 6x3 magnets for better hold

I found that the TurtleNeck mount bracket on ArmorTurtle/TurtleNeck Github was too loose to hold the TN upside down when mounting it to the Box Turtle itself (like Steve Builds did on his build).

Borrowed the idea from @ViktorvonDue's TurtleNeck magnetic mount but redesigned a new mount similar to the stock mount but with 4 magnets that are aligned with the TurtleNeck screws to hold it more firmly.

I also took the opportunity to make the mounting flange wider to accommodate a M3 roll-in T-Nut, which was not possible on the stock design.

You'll need:

  • Qty 4 of the 6x3 round magnets (same size used in the Box Turtle and other Voron items).  Polarity doesn't matter here, since the magnets are holding against the SHCS in the TurtleNeck.
  • Likely CA / super glue to hold the magnets in, especially if your print tolerances are good (I didn't get fancy with the magnet sockets).
  • M3 Roll-in T-Nut (or hammer nut).
  • M3x8 SHCS (M3x10 SHCS should also work I guess).
